一种触摸屏的显示内容定位方法、系统技术方案

技术编号:9545236 阅读:233 留言:0更新日期:2014-01-08 21:32
本发明专利技术属于触摸屏技术领域,提供了一种触摸屏的显示内容定位方法、系统。该方法及系统是结合了多点触控技术,根据触摸点个数的不同而赋予不同的滑动速度的上限值。这样,若触摸屏的当前显示内容很长,而用户希望快速定位到所需显示的内容,用户便可通过改变触摸点个数的方式拖动列表、文档、网页等显示内容,以实现快速定位,从而提高了执行效率,增强了用户体验性。

【技术实现步骤摘要】
一种触摸屏的显示内容定位方法、系统
本专利技术属于触摸屏
,尤其涉及一种触摸屏的显示内容定位方法、系统。
技术介绍
触摸屏是一种可接收触头等输入信号的感应式液晶显示装置,其作为一种新型的人机交互输入方式,使得用户只需用手指轻轻触摸触摸屏上的图符或文字就能实现相应的操作。公知地,触摸屏的触控技术包括单点触控技术和多点触控技术,单点触控技术的基本操作包括轻点操作、双轻点操作、轻点滑动操作、按压操作、单点滚动操作等;多点触控技术可实现多指手势识别,其基本操作包括缩放手势操作、转换手势操作等。其中,单点滚动操作可用以实现对触摸屏显示的列表、文档、网页等的滑动,以定位到相应的显示内容。现有技术中,触摸屏为单点滚动操作设置有滑动速度上限,这样,用户在应用单点滚动操作时,若显示内容很长,用户需滑动较长时间才可定位到所需的显示内容,执行效率低且降低了用户的体验性。
技术实现思路
本专利技术实施例的目的在于提供一种触摸屏的显示内容定位方法,旨在解决现有的触摸屏为单点滚动操作设置滑动速度上限,使得用户在某些情况下需滑动较长时间才可定位到所需的显示内容,执行效率低且用户体验性不佳的问题。本专利技术实施例是这样实现的,一种触摸屏的显示内容定位方法,所述方法包括以下步骤:实时采集当前触摸屏的触摸面板上、触摸点的坐标;若采集到的坐标的个数发生变化,则查找预存的关联表,得到与所述采集到的坐标的个数对应的最大速度值,所述关联表用以表征坐标的个数与最大速度值之间的对应关系;根据查找到的所述最大速度值、以及实时采集到的坐标,定位所述触摸屏的相应显示内容。本专利技术实施例的另一目的在于提供一种触摸屏的显示内容定位系统,所述系统包括:采集单元,用于实时采集当前触摸屏的触摸面板上、触摸点的坐标;查找单元,用于当所述采集单元采集到的坐标的个数发生变化时,查找预存的关联表,得到与所述采集到的坐标的个数对应的最大速度值,所述关联表用以表征坐标的个数与最大速度值之间的对应关系;定位执行单元,用于根据所述查找单元查找到的所述最大速度值、以及所述采集单元实时采集到的坐标,定位所述触摸屏的相应显示内容。本专利技术实施例提出的触摸屏的显示内容定位方法及系统是结合了多点触控技术,根据触摸点个数的不同而赋予不同的滑动速度的上限值。这样,若触摸屏的当前显示内容很长,而用户希望快速定位到所需显示的内容,用户便可通过改变触摸点个数的方式拖动列表、文档、网页等显示内容,以实现快速定位,从而提高了执行效率,增强了用户体验性。附图说明图1是本专利技术第一实施例提供的触摸屏的显示内容定位方法的流程图;图2是本专利技术第一实施例中定位触摸屏的相应显示内容的详细流程图;图3是本专利技术第一实施例中计算滑动速度的详细流程图;图4是本专利技术第二实施例提供的触摸屏的显示内容定位系统的结构图;图5是图3中定位执行单元的具体结构图;图6是图5中计算模块的具体结构图。具体实施方式为了使本专利技术的目的、技术方案及优点更加清楚明白,以下结合附图及实施例,对本专利技术进行进一步详细说明。应当理解,此处所描述的具体实施例仅仅用以解释本专利技术,并不用于限定本专利技术。针对现有单点滚动操作存在的问题,本专利技术提出了一种触摸屏的显示内容定位方法及系统,该方法及系统是结合多点触控技术,根据触摸点个数的不同而赋予不同的滑动速度的上限值。图1示出了本专利技术第一实施例提供的触摸屏的显示内容定位方法的流程。详细而言,本专利技术第一实施例提供的触摸屏的显示内容定位方法包括:步骤S1;实时采集当前触摸屏的触摸面板上、触摸点的坐标。步骤S2:若采集到的坐标的个数发生变化,则查找预存的关联表,得到与采集到的坐标的个数对应的最大速度值。本专利技术第一实施例中,关联表用以表征坐标的个数(即触摸点的个数)与最大速度值之间的对应关系。例如,若触摸点的个数为1,则最大速度值可以是V0,若触摸点的个数为2,则最大速度值可以是V0+V1,若触摸点的个数为3,则最大速度值可以是V0+V1+V2,以此类推,若触摸点的个数为n,则最大速度值可以是V0+ΣV(n-1)。由于触摸屏的规格不同,且采用手指触发时手指数量有限,因此在实际中,可通过关联表设置触摸点的个数的上限值。例如,对于智能手机等小型设备,可设置触摸点的个数的上限值为3个,即是说,当触摸点的个数大于或等于3时,在关联表中对应的最大速度值均为V0+V1+V2;对于平板电脑等较大型设备,可设置触摸点的个数的上限值为5个,即是说,当触摸点的个数大于或等于3时,在关联表中对应的最大速度值均为V0+V1+V2+V3+V4。步骤S3:根据查找到的最大速度值、以及实时采集到的坐标,定位触摸屏的相应显示内容。而若采集到的坐标的个数未发生变化,则直接根据当前的最大速度值、以及实时采集到的坐标,定位触摸屏的相应显示内容。进一步地,如图2所示,步骤S3可包括以下步骤:S31:根据实时采集到的坐标,计算当前触摸点沿触摸屏显示方向的滑动速度,例如触摸点沿触摸屏上下方向或左右方向的滑动速度。更进一步地,如图3所示,步骤S31又可包括以下步骤:S311:计算实时采集到的坐标与相应的邻近触摸点之间、沿触摸屏显示方向的滑动距离。该邻近触摸点可以是与实时采集到的坐标邻近的之前任一触摸点。S312:读取实时采集到的坐标的采集时间与相应的邻近触摸点的采集时间之间的计时时间。本专利技术第一实施例中,可利用计时器对触摸点之间的采集时间进行计时,则在步骤S312中,直接从计时器读取计时时间即可。S313:将滑动距离除以计时时间,得到当前触摸点沿触摸屏显示方向的滑动速度。由于在实际中,若采集到的坐标的个数为两个或两个以上,即当前为多点触发,会出现各触摸点滑动速度不一致的情况,此时为了避免操作出错,可规定最终得到的当前触摸点沿触摸屏显示方向的滑动速度取多个触摸点中的滑动速度最大值或最小值。S32:判断滑动速度是否达到最大速度值,是则执行步骤S34,否则执行步骤S33。S33:根据实时采集到的坐标,以滑动速度定位触摸屏的相应显示内容。S34:根据实时采集到的坐标,以最大速度值定位触摸屏的相应显示内容。图4示出了本专利技术第二实施例提供的触摸屏的显示内容定位系统的结构,为了便于说明,仅示出了与本专利技术第二实施例相关的部分。详细而言,本专利技术第二实施例提供的触摸屏的显示内容定位系统包括:采集单元1,用于实时采集当前触摸屏的触摸面板上、触摸点的坐标;查找单元2,用于当采集单元1采集到的坐标的个数发生变化时,查找预存的关联表,得到与采集到的坐标的个数对应的最大速度值;定位执行单元3,用于根据查找单元2查找到的最大速度值、以及采集单元1实时采集到的坐标,定位触摸屏的相应显示内容。其中关于关联表的描述如第一实施例所述,在此不赘述。优选地,触摸屏是电容式触摸屏。本专利技术第二实施例中,定位执行单元3还可用于当采集单元1采集到的坐标的个数未发生变化时,直接根据当前的最大速度值、以及采集单元1实时采集到的坐标,定位触摸屏的相应显示内容。进一步地,如图5所示,定位执行单元3可包括:计算模块31,用于根据采集单元1实时采集到的坐标,计算当前触摸点沿触摸屏显示方向的滑动速度,例如触摸点沿触摸屏上下方向或左右方向的滑动速度;判断模块32,用于判断滑动速度是否达到最大速度值;第一定位模块33,用于当判断模块32判断滑动本文档来自技高网...
一种触摸屏的显示内容定位方法、系统

【技术保护点】
一种触摸屏的显示内容定位方法,其特征在于,所述方法包括以下步骤:实时采集当前触摸屏的触摸面板上、触摸点的坐标;若采集到的坐标的个数发生变化,则查找预存的关联表,得到与所述采集到的坐标的个数对应的最大速度值,所述关联表用以表征坐标的个数与最大速度值之间的对应关系;根据查找到的所述最大速度值、以及实时采集到的坐标,定位所述触摸屏的相应显示内容。

【技术特征摘要】
1.一种触摸屏的显示内容定位方法,其特征在于,所述方法包括以下步骤:实时采集当前触摸屏的触摸面板上、触摸点的坐标;若采集到的坐标的个数发生变化,则查找预存的关联表,得到与所述采集到的坐标的个数对应的最大速度值,所述关联表用以表征坐标的个数与最大速度值之间的对应关系;根据查找到的所述最大速度值、以及实时采集到的坐标,定位所述触摸屏的相应显示内容;所述根据查找到的所述最大速度值、以及实时采集到的坐标,定位所述触摸屏的相应显示内容包括:根据所述实时采集到的坐标,计算当前触摸点沿所述触摸屏显示方向的滑动速度;判断所述滑动速度是否达到所述最大速度值;若所述滑动速度未达到所述最大速度值,则根据所述实时采集到的坐标,以所述滑动速度定位所述触摸屏的相应显示内容;若所述滑动速度达到所述最大速度值,则根据所述实时采集到的坐标,以所述最大速度值定位所述触摸屏的相应显示内容。2.如权利要求1所述的触摸屏的显示内容定位方法,其特征在于,所述根据所述实时采集到的坐标,计算当前触摸点沿所述触摸屏显示方向的滑动速度的步骤又包括以下步骤:计算所述实时采集到的坐标与相应的邻近触摸点之间、沿所述触摸屏显示方向的滑动距离;读取所述实时采集到的坐标的采集时间与所述相应的邻近触摸点的采集时间之间的计时时间;将所述滑动距离除以所述计时时间,得到当前触摸点沿所述触摸屏显示方向的滑动速度。3.一种触摸屏的显示内容定位系统,其特征在于,所述系统包括:采集单元,用于实时采集当前触摸屏的触摸面板上、触摸点的坐标;查找单元...

【专利技术属性】
技术研发人员:成军
申请(专利权)人:深圳市欧珀通信软件有限公司
类型:发明
国别省市:

网友询问留言 已有0条评论
  • 还没有人留言评论。发表了对其他浏览者有用的留言会获得科技券。

1